**02:14 — Nightfill scheduler stalls**

Quick note for support: the Nightfill backfill scheduler picked up Monday's partition twice and then just sat there. Customers may see duplicate rows in yesterday's reports — point them to the dedupe FAQ. We paused the queue at 02:20 and things recovered on their own. The stalled run's trace identifier is right below for your escalations.

session token of kagup-hahaf = htk3_2b8

## Authentication

Glyphcart plugins that vendor third-party fonts must fetch them through the Typewell proxy rather than bundling binaries directly. The proxy verifies license metadata and strips unvendorable weights before serving files. Vendored fonts are cached per plugin namespace for 30 days. To authorize your plugin's font fetch requests against the Typewell proxy, use the key provided below.

API key for bageg-kajef: vxb2-ss

14:22 — Heads up: the Marrowgate partner SFTP drop stopped landing files around 14:05. Turns out their nightly rotation swapped the host key and our Ferryline ingest quietly rejected everything. We re-pinned the key and replayed the queue; all 38 files processed clean by 14:40. The ingest run that confirmed recovery is traced below.

session token of kahog-bahif = htk9_f63daec35

Break-glass access: Tollgate payments. Idempotency keys prevent duplicate charges during retries; every retry must reuse the original key, never mint a new one. If the retry worker stalls and keys expire, escalate via break-glass rather than replaying manually. Break-glass unlocks the Cindermoor payments console for thirty minutes, fully audited. The console's emergency login requires the passphrase recorded on the line below.

unlock words, fawig-bagef: olidor-holir-istox-holath-tamys-quenion-giliel